aboutsummaryrefslogtreecommitdiff
path: root/src/main
diff options
context:
space:
mode:
authorRecursivePineapple <recursive_pineapple@proton.me>2024-09-25 15:03:56 -0400
committerGitHub <noreply@github.com>2024-09-25 21:03:56 +0200
commit07b4531ff3e8077ae235c3d09e38a76d79cc22db (patch)
tree0ccd3ef1a6555a34ebde23a0995b2ed4eb0c91fd /src/main
parent2bef9933c382b99bfc24a71ee0718f5865150d67 (diff)
downloadGT5-Unofficial-07b4531ff3e8077ae235c3d09e38a76d79cc22db.tar.gz
GT5-Unofficial-07b4531ff3e8077ae235c3d09e38a76d79cc22db.tar.bz2
GT5-Unofficial-07b4531ff3e8077ae235c3d09e38a76d79cc22db.zip
Moved tectech block registration to pre-init (#3281)
Diffstat (limited to 'src/main')
-rw-r--r--src/main/java/bartworks/API/GlassTier.java1
-rw-r--r--src/main/java/tectech/loader/MainLoader.java12
2 files changed, 9 insertions, 4 deletions
diff --git a/src/main/java/bartworks/API/GlassTier.java b/src/main/java/bartworks/API/GlassTier.java
index 381dae28e1..64612549c9 100644
--- a/src/main/java/bartworks/API/GlassTier.java
+++ b/src/main/java/bartworks/API/GlassTier.java
@@ -33,6 +33,7 @@ public class GlassTier {
}
public static void addCustomGlass(@NotNull Block block, int meta, int tier) {
+ Objects.requireNonNull(block, "Glass block cannot be null");
GlassTier.glasses.put(new BlockMetaPair(block, (byte) meta), tier);
}
diff --git a/src/main/java/tectech/loader/MainLoader.java b/src/main/java/tectech/loader/MainLoader.java
index ab687fbbf9..b77bad31af 100644
--- a/src/main/java/tectech/loader/MainLoader.java
+++ b/src/main/java/tectech/loader/MainLoader.java
@@ -35,15 +35,19 @@ public final class MainLoader {
} catch (Throwable t) {
LOGGER.error("Loading textures...", t);
}
- }
- public static void load() {
- ProgressManager.ProgressBar progressBarLoad = ProgressManager.push("TecTech Loader", 6);
+ ProgressManager.ProgressBar progressBarPreload = ProgressManager.push("TecTech Preload", 1);
- progressBarLoad.step("Regular Things");
+ progressBarPreload.step("Regular Things");
new ThingsLoader().run();
LOGGER.info("Block/Item Init Done");
+ ProgressManager.pop(progressBarPreload);
+ }
+
+ public static void load() {
+ ProgressManager.ProgressBar progressBarLoad = ProgressManager.push("TecTech Loader", 5);
+
progressBarLoad.step("Machine Things");
new MachineLoader().run();
LOGGER.info("Machine Init Done");